When you trust our Palliative Personal CareSM with services for your loved one, you will have a team of case managers coordinating with hospice nurses, assisted living wellness staff, and other health professionals to craft, adjust, and implement the proper care plan. This coordination and communication is done as needed at all hours, 24 hours a day, seven days a week. It is included in the price of the service. You will not be charged an additional fee, even if the case management is done at a time when you are not directly employing a Personal Care Attendant for care. Palliative Personal CareSM performs the following Activites Of Daily Living (ADLs):

  • Ambulation Assistance
  • Transferring Assistance
  • Toileting and Incontinence Care
  • Showering and Bathing
  • Medication Reminders/Administration
  • Repositioning
  • Skin Care
  • Range-of-Motion Guidance
  • Dressing and Grooming
  • Feeding Assistance
  • Limited Meal Preparation
  • Washing Laundry and Changing Linen
  • Light Housekeeping/Tidying Up
  • Accompanying to Appointments
  • Companionship
